[Objective] To study antibacterial activities of crude extracts from the whole herb of Orostachys cartilaginous A.Bor in vitro. [Method] liquid-liquid extraction technique was applied to isolate active ingredients from 0.75 acetone (volume fraction) extracts for preparing chloroform, ethyl acetate, normal butanol and water phases. The antibacterial activities of extraction phases against 4 tested strains in vitro were investigated by combining filter paper method with double dilution method. [Result] Extraction phases from 0.75 acetone extracts had antibacterial activities against Staphyloccocus aureus Rosenbach, Bacillus subtilis (Ehrenberg) Cohn, Escherichia coli and Proteus vulgaris in varying degrees. Chloroform and ethyl acetate extraction phases were provided with strong antibacterial activities against Staphylococcus aureus with minimal inhibitory concentration of 1.25 mg/ml. [Conclusion] Active ingredients of Orostachys cartilaginous A.Bor plant were mainly existed in chloroform and ethyl acetate phases, which could provide a scientific basis for developing antibacterial agents from Orostachys cartilaginous A.Bor.
